    The International Radiotelephony Spelling Alphabet or simply Radiotelephony Spelling Alphabet, commonly known as the NATO phonetic alphabet, is the most widely used set of clear-code words for communicating the letters of the Roman alphabet.     The Georgian scriptsare the three writing systemsused to write the Georgian language: Asomtavruli, Nuskhuriand Mkhedruli. Although the systems differ in appearance, their lettersshare the same names and alphabetical order and are written horizontally from left to right.
